Compactness
Contrary to their larger counterparts compact washer dryers are smaller, taking up half the space. This makes them a great option for smaller homes and apartments, where space is limited. Some models can be stacked, which allows for maximum space in your laundry area.
These washers are tiny and may not be able meet the washing requirements of large families. Additionally, they may take longer to complete the cycle than a conventional washer due to the limited capacity. They are usually energy efficient and designed to be used with dryers that do not have vents.
Compact washers may not be as durable as the larger models however they can be top-quality and have impressive features, including Sanitization options that eliminate germs from clothing, towels, and plush toy. They can also save you money on electricity and water costs since they use less water than traditional machines.
There are compact washer and dryer combos from all the major brands however, a few stand out above the others. For instance, the Miele WXR860WCS is a top pick because it comes with advanced features such as CapDosing that take the worry out of caring for special fabrics. You can add capsules to Down, Sport and WoolCare fabrics, SilkCare and Outdoor fabrics, to the washer in order to prevent shrinkage, color fade and static.
Another excellent aspect of this device is that it has a SoftSteam feature that helps to reduce creasing. This feature is especially helpful for those who have expensive or delicate clothes that tend to stiffen when drying. It also has an Unbalance Detection System which stops the machine from vibrating too much. The Miele WM98400SX2 is another highly rated compact washer, with an automatic temperature control as well as an Automatic Water Adjustment system that ensures the washer has enough water to get started every cycle.
Be aware that these models could require a different configuration for water and electrical hookups as compared to their larger counterparts. Consult the manufacturer's specifications to get exact dimensions. If you're not sure of how to install the device, you can employ a professional plumber or electrician to do the installation for you.

Time Saving
Washer-dryer combos take up the same space as a dryer and washer set, which allows you to place it in tight laundry spaces such as small apartments and condos. This type of machine will save you time since you can wash all of your laundry in one go instead of going from dryer to washer between each load.
These machines have settings that allow drying and washing in one time. This is particularly helpful in the event that you do not change your clothes from the dryer to the washer and they end up getting moldy or smelling musty in the time. It also helps save energy as the dryer uses less electricity and water when it's running in the same cycle as the washer.
These machines have high spin speeds, which means they can remove the most water before clothes are dried. This can also speed up drying time. Some of the more advanced models include sensors that determine when your clothes are dry and switches automatically to drying to prevent over-drying or shrinkage.
The older models were known for drying clothes slowly, but newer models can dry clothes in under an hour. They are an ideal choice for those who are often on the move or in a short-term residence, since they don't have to worry about their clothes hanging for weeks or days in the waiting room for drying.
GE's latest washer-dryer combination model disrupts traditional design limitations by using ventless heat pump technology, which allows owners to rethink their laundry room layout. The dryer can be moved anywhere that has a water supply for example, a closet or a primary bathroom, and does not require exterior venting. This is particularly beneficial for apartment residents who don't have the space to install a separate drying unit but are looking to maximize their time-saving efficiency.
